Last week Year 6 pupils Eshaal and Helena were selected to represent Wimbledon High Junior School at the Junior Equality, Diversity and Inclusion (EDI) Forum at the GDST Trust Office.
Joining pupils from other schools across the GDST, the forum focused on supporting the girls to gather and represent pupil voice within their schools and using creative ways to express EDI themes and ideas. Guest speaker Antonio Da Veiga Rocha, Founder, KinSite Consultancy & Coaching, gave a rousing talk on the power of empathy and seeing the world through the eyes of other people.
